Molecular Parallelism Underlies Convergent Highland Adaptation of Maize Landraces.
Molecular biology and evolution - 23 Aug 2021
Wang Li, Josephs Emily B, Lee Kristin M, Roberts Lucas M, Rellán-Álvarez Rubén, Ross-Ibarra Jeffrey, Hufford Matthew B
Abstract excerpt
Convergent phenotypic evolution provides some of the strongest evidence for adaptation. However, the extent to which recurrent phenotypic adaptation has arisen via parallelism at the molecular level remains unresolved, as does the evolutionary origin of alleles underlying such adaptation.
